Robert E. McCoskey is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Spectroscopy and Physical and Theoretical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Robert E. McCoskey has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 577 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Organic Chemistry, 5 papers in Spectroscopy and 4 papers in Physical and Theoretical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Robert E. McCoskey's work include Chemical Thermodynamics and Molecular Structure (9 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(3 papers) and Phase Equilibria and Thermodynamics (3 papers). Robert E. McCoskey is often cited by papers focused on Chemical Thermodynamics and Molecular Structure (9 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(3 papers) and Phase Equilibria and Thermodynamics (3 papers). Robert E. McCoskey collaborates with scholars based in United States. Robert E. McCoskey's co-authors include George T. Furukawa, Thomas B. Douglas, D.C. Ginnings, G. J. King, Martin L. Reilly and R.S. Jessup and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ards and University of North Texas Digital Library (University of North Texas).

All Works

15 of 15 papers shown
1.
Furukawa, George T., Thomas B. Douglas, Robert E. McCoskey, & D.C. Ginnings. (1956). Thermal properties of aluminum oxide from 0 to 1200 K.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 57(2). 67–67. 190 indexed citations
2.
Jessup, R.S., et al.. (1955). The Heat of Formation of Tetrafluoromethane1. Journal of the American Chemical Society. 77(1). 244–245. 4 indexed citations
3.
Furukawa, George T., Robert E. McCoskey, & Martin L. Reilly. (1955). Heat capacity of some butadiene-styrene copolymers from 0 to 330 K.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 55(3). 127–127. 15 indexed citations
4.
Furukawa, George T., et al.. (1955). Heat capacity; heats of fusion, vaporization, and transition; and vapor pressure of N-dimethylaminodiborane, (CH3)2NB2H5.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 55(4). 201–201. 1 indexed citations
5.
Furukawa, George T., Robert E. McCoskey, & Martin L. Reilly. (1954). Heat capacity, heats of transitions, fusion, and vaporization, and vapor pressure of octafluorocyclobutane.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 52(1). 11–11. 10 indexed citations
6.
Douglas, Thomas B., et al.. (1954). Calorimetric properties of normal heptane from 0-degrees to 520-degrees-k.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 53(3). 139–139. 70 indexed citations
7.
Furukawa, George T., et al.. (1953). Thermal properties of some butadiene-styrene copolymers.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 50(6). 357–357. 9 indexed citations
8.
Furukawa, George T. & Robert E. McCoskey. (1953). The Condensation Line of Air and the Heats of Vaporization of Oxygen and Nitrogen. University of North Texas Digital Library (University of North Texas). 8 indexed citations
9.
Furukawa, George T. & Robert E. McCoskey. (1953). Calorimetric properties of 41-degrees and 122-degrees F polybutadienes.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 51(6). 321–321. 8 indexed citations
10.
Furukawa, George T., Robert E. McCoskey, & Martin L. Reilly. (1953). Heat capacity, heats of fusion and vaporization, and vapor pressure of tetrafluoroethylene.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 51(2). 69–69. 12 indexed citations
11.
Furukawa, George T., Robert E. McCoskey, & Martin L. Reilly. (1953). A Note on the Heat of Vaporization of Chlorotrifluoroethylene (C2F3Cl)1. Journal of the American Chemical Society. 75(17). 4339–4340. 4 indexed citations
12.
Furukawa, George T., et al.. (1952). Calorimetric properties of polytetrafluoroethylene (teflon) from 0-degrees to 365-degrees-K.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 49(4). 273–273. 100 indexed citations
13.
Furukawa, George T., et al.. (1952). CALORIMETRIC PROPERTIES OF POLYTETRAFLUOROETHYLENE (TEFLON) FROM 3 TO 365 K. 6 indexed citations
14.
Furukawa, George T., et al.. (1951). Calorimetric properties of diphenyl ether from 0-degrees to 570-degrees-K.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 46(3). 195–195. 29 indexed citations
15.
Furukawa, George T., Robert E. McCoskey, & G. J. King. (1951). Calorimetric properties of benzoic acid from 0-degrees to 410-degrees-K. Journal of research of the National Bureau of Standards. 47(4). 256–256. 111 indexed citations
